Thursday, October 14, 1976 Earthquake
The earthquake hit southwest of Africa on Thursday, October 14, 1976 at 21:53 UTC with a magnitude of 5.0. The closest known location in the current dataset is Hermanus, about 1995.4 km away. The epicenter is located at longitude 14.871 and latitude -52.068.
